1-15 A BILL TO BE ENTITLED
1-16 AN ACT
1-17 relating to the appointment of bailiffs for the 371st District
1-18 Court.
1-19 BE IT ENACTED BY THE LEGISLATURE OF THE STATE OF TEXAS:
1-20 SECTION 1. Subsection (a), Section 53.001, Government Code,
1-21 is amended to read as follows:
1-22 (a) The judges of the 22nd, 30th, 70th, 71st, 78th, 89th,
1-23 161st, and 341st district courts, the judges of the district courts
1-24 having jurisdiction in Taylor County, the judges of the county
1-25 courts at law of Taylor County, and the judge of the County Court
1-26 of Harrison County shall each appoint a bailiff. The judges
1-27 <judge> of the 297th and 371st district courts <District Court>
1-28 shall appoint two persons to serve as bailiffs and one person to
1-29 serve as grand jury bailiff.
1-30 SECTION 2. Subsection (e), Section 53.001, Government Code,
1-31 is amended to read as follows:
1-32 (e) The county sheriff shall appoint one bailiff for the
1-33 297th District Court and one bailiff for the 371st District Court
1-34 in the same manner as authorized by law.
